While discussing the propagation of sound through atmospheric air, one argued that the velocity of sound is 280 ms-1 and said that he calculated it using Newton’s formula. But another learner argued that velocity of sound is 330 ms1. He justified his argument by saying that he has applied Laplace corrected formula.

1. Write the formula used by the second learner.

2. Using the above relation, show that velocity depends on temperature and humidity while is independent of pressure.

3. “Sound can be heard over longer distance on rainy days.” Justify.
